An EB-5 visa is taken into consideration Country if the investment task is in an area with a population much less than
20,000 and not within a Metropolitan Statistical Location(MSA )or nearby to an MSA. A financial investment qualifies as a High Unemployment job if it remains in a location where the joblessness price is at least 150 %of the national ordinary unemployment price. In order to get an EB-5 visa, a candidate has to initially submit Form I-526, Immigrant Request by Alien Financier. This form relates to the details we have actually covered over, consisting of the financial investment sum, the service concerned, and the quantity of work developed by the investment. As soon as the USCIS authorizes Type I-526, candidates can either file DS-260, Application for Immigrant Visa and Alien Registration, in order to acquire an EB-5 visa, or data Type I-485, Application to Register Permanent House or Readjust Condition, to adjust standing to a conditional long-term home within see it here the US.
